Micro and Nanotechnologies for Biotechnology is a comprehensive technical resource that explores the intersection of miniaturization technologies and biological sciences. This 2017 hardcover publication provides in-depth coverage of how micro and nano-scale technologies are revolutionizing biotechnology applications.
The book examines various nanotechnology platforms, including nanoparticles, nanofibers, and nanoscale devices, and their implementation in biological research and medical applications. It covers topics such as drug delivery systems, diagnostic tools, tissue engineering, and biomaterial development at the nanoscale.
Written by expert S G Stanciu and published by InTech, this volume serves as both an academic reference and practical guide for researchers, scientists, and professionals working in biotechnology, nanotechnology, and related fields. It bridges the gap between theoretical knowledge and practical applications in modern biotechnology.
